So is stucco like pebbledashing? A layer of plaster/mortar skimmed over a house and small pebbles pushed into it whilst wet, drying to form a rough textured coating? Great fun to do (literally dashing or throwing pebbles at a wet plaster wall) but a pain in the ass to patch or paint. Not too bad if you can get enough pebbles (how many shingle beaches did we lose due to the craze for pebbledashing in the 1930's) but crushed rock often has nasty sharp edges just waiting for the unsuspecting drunkard to lurch against it...
